Internal Memo — Partner Term Sheet, Ferngate Logistics

Heads up, branch managers: we've received a draft term sheet from Ostrave Haulage covering shared depot space and a joint night-run service out of Milbrook. Broad strokes look decent — three-year term, volume-based rebates, shared insurance costs. A few clauses on exclusivity still make us twitchy, so don't mention anything to Ostrave's local reps yet. For background, the thinking behind our negotiating position is summarised below.

management briefing: Headcount on the Belix team goes from 60 to 93 by the end of November. Gross margin on Belix came in at 23 percent against a plan of 47 percent.

Hey Mira,

Handing off the Oakline firmware channel work. Signing keys rotated last sprint; the stable channel now rejects unsigned manifests outright, and beta logs them for a week before enforcement kicks in. Rollbacks are gated behind the version floor. For your review, the channel's current configuration values are as follows.

service settings:
FRAMIR_LOG_LEVEL=debug
FRAMIR_METRICS_HOST=metrics.framir.tolvaqcorp.corp
FRAMIR_POOL_SIZE=16

## Hot-reload procedure

Quartzgate watches its config volume and reloads on SIGHUP without dropping connections. Always validate the rendered file with `qgate check` before signaling, because a malformed reload silently keeps stale values and logs only at debug level. Verify the reload counter incremented afterward. The currently active values are reproduced below for reference.

service settings:
ralael:
  pin: 7453
  tenant: zorath
  seal: seal_087806e4
  metrics_host: metrics.ralael.paliqworks.example
  standby_team: fraath
  escalation: praok-istiel
  nonce: 10e083